for the pennies it is 50 cents plus the penny that you want to press.
I think the quarter presses are like 100 plus your quarter to press. (I only get VERY special ones in quarters!):D

You can get a list of the penny/quarter machine locations at each of the parks. Be careful however, they may be out of date. Last year we got a list at MK. We went through the entire park locating the machines and getting the pennies. The list was only about 75% accurate. As we walked around, we marked it up with the up to date information and gave it back to the CM at city hall.
